What Key Features Distinguish the Best Aquarium Heaters for Reef Tanks?
The key features that distinguish the best aquarium heaters for reef tanks include accurate temperature control, reliable safety mechanisms, energy efficiency, and appropriate heater type.
- Accurate Temperature Control
- Reliable Safety Mechanisms
- Energy Efficiency
- Appropriate Heater Type
- Quality Materials and Build
- Size and Compatibility
- User-Friendly Features
To understand these features better, let’s delve into their specifics.
-
Accurate Temperature Control: The feature of accurate temperature control ensures that the heater maintains the desired water temperature within a narrow range. Reef tanks benefit from stable temperatures to support the health of marine life. Digital heaters often offer precise readings and programming options, making them ideal for reef environments. According to a 2022 study by the Marine Conservation Society, fluctuations in temperature can stress sensitive coral species.
-
Reliable Safety Mechanisms: Reliable safety mechanisms prevent overheating and potential tank disasters. This feature includes automatic shut-off functions and thermal protectors that engage if the heater malfunctions. Safety features are critical, given that reef tanks contain delicate organisms that can be negatively impacted by temperature spikes. Brands like Eheim are recognized for their robust safety standards in heater design.
-
Energy Efficiency: Energy-efficient heaters reduce the operational costs related to maintaining reef tanks. Efficient models consume less energy while providing reliable heating, which is important for hobbyists concerned about utility bills. The U.S. Department of Energy states that energy-efficient heaters can save users up to 30% on heating costs over time.
-
Appropriate Heater Type: The type of heater—submersible, inline, or external—must suit the specific needs of a reef tank. Submersible heaters are most common and can be positioned easily within the tank. Inline heaters connect to the tank’s filtration system, offering an alternative that does not take up space inside the aquarium. Choosing the right type enhances performance and integration into the tank’s design.
-
Quality Materials and Build: The quality of materials will influence the heater’s longevity and effectiveness. Heaters made from durable, corrosion-resistant materials withstand the challenges of a saltwater environment. A 2019 research article from the Journal of Marine Ecosystems noted that heaters with high-quality glass enclosures showed significantly longer lifespans compared to cheaper alternatives.
-
Size and Compatibility: The size of the heater must be compatible with the tank’s volume and heating requirements. A general guideline is that 5 watts per gallon of water is appropriate for reef tanks, but variations exist based on specific ecosystem needs. Proper sizing ensures uniform heat distribution throughout the aquarium.
-
User-Friendly Features: User-friendly features enhance overall convenience and effectiveness. Options like programmable timers, integrated thermostats, and remote monitoring capabilities can simplify maintenance for aquarium enthusiasts. Reviews from users often highlight these features as critical in reducing daily management efforts in reef tank care.

What Safety Precautions Should Be Taken When Using an Aquarium Heater?
When using an aquarium heater, it is essential to take specific safety precautions to ensure the well-being of both the fish and the equipment.
- Use heaters suitable for the aquarium size.
- Avoid submerging non-submersible heaters.
- Ensure proper placement and insulation of the heater.
- Regularly check the heater’s temperature settings.
- Use a GFCI (Ground Fault Circuit Interrupter) outlet for safety.
- Do not remove the heater while it is still plugged in.
- Clean the heater following the manufacturer’s instructions.
- Allow the heater to cool down before handling.
- Monitor for any signs of malfunction, such as unusual noises or flickering indicators.
These precautions provide a general outline for maintaining safety while using aquarium heaters. Each point addresses potential risks and best practices.
-
Using Heaters Suitable for the Aquarium Size: Ensuring that the heater matches the size of the aquarium is crucial for efficient heating. Manufacturers recommend specific wattages based on the aquarium volume. For example, a standard guideline is 5 watts per gallon of water. Using an undersized heater may result in insufficient heating, while an oversized heater can lead to temperature fluctuations.
-
Avoiding Submerging Non-Submersible Heaters: Non-submersible heaters are designed for placement above the water line. Submerging these heaters can lead to malfunction or even electric shock risk. Always verify the type of heater before installation.
-
Ensuring Proper Placement and Insulation of the Heater: It is essential to place the heater in a location with good water flow, such as near the filter outlet. This promotes even heat distribution throughout the aquarium. Additionally, insulating the heater can prevent overheating and reduce energy consumption.
-
Regularly Checking the Heater’s Temperature Settings: Maintaining the correct water temperature is vital for fish health. A malfunctioning heater can lead to overheating or underheating. Regularly checking the temperature with a reliable thermometer can help detect issues early.
-
Using a GFCI Outlet for Safety: A GFCI outlet provides protection against electrical shock. Using your aquarium heater with a GFCI outlet is a prudent safety measure, as it can cut off power instantly if it detects a fault.
-
Not Removing the Heater While It Is Still Plugged In: Unplugging the heater first is essential before handling it. This action prevents electrical shock or damage to the heater. Always wait until the heater is off before attempting any adjustments or maintenance.
-
Cleaning the Heater Following the Manufacturer’s Instructions: Regular maintenance is necessary for optimal performance. Follow the manufacturer’s cleaning instructions to remove any buildup of algae or minerals, ensuring the heater functions efficiently.
-
Allowing the Heater to Cool Down Before Handling: After use, the heater can become hot. Allowing it to cool before handling prevents burns and injuries. This is particularly important when performing routine maintenance.
-
Monitoring for Any Signs of Malfunction: Observing the heater for unusual noises, fluctuating temperatures, or flickering indicator lights can help identify problems early. If any irregular behavior arises, it is prudent to discontinue use and consult the manufacturer or a technician.
Following these precautions can significantly reduce risks and ensure a safer environment for your aquarium and its inhabitants.
How Can You Ensure Optimal Performance of Your Aquarium Heater in a Reef Tank?
To ensure optimal performance of your aquarium heater in a reef tank, maintain proper temperature, regularly monitor the heater, use a reliable thermostat, and choose a quality heater.
Maintaining proper temperature: A stable temperature range is crucial for the health of reef organisms. Most reef tanks function best between 75°F and 80°F (24°C to 27°C). Sudden fluctuations in temperature can stress aquatic life, leading to increased susceptibility to disease.
Regularly monitoring the heater: Regular checks of the heater’s performance are essential. Inspect the heater at least once a month. Look for signs of wear or malfunction, such as unusual noises or heating inconsistencies. An unmonitored heater may overheat and damage coral and fish.
Using a reliable thermostat: A quality thermostat can effectively control the heater’s temperature settings. Digital thermostats provide accurate temperature readings and can help prevent overheating. A study by Cummings et al. (2021) found that using a thermostat reduced temperature fluctuations in reef tanks by 50%.
Choosing a quality heater: Invest in a high-quality aquarium heater designed specifically for reef tanks. Look for heaters with auto-shutoff features, adjustable temperature settings, and those made from durable materials. A reliable heater can reduce the risk of sudden failures that may compromise the tank’s environment.
